Product Description

The CHV-10Z Vickers Hardness Tester integrates optical imaging, mechanical precision, electronic control, and digital processing into a highly stable hardness measurement platform. With a closed-loop loading system, dual optical channels, adjustable lighting, and automatic turret switching, the CHV-10Z provides clear imaging, accurate load application, and reliable hardness calculation. The panel allows direct input of indentation lengths, automatically displaying hardness values and test information. Its cast-aluminum structure ensures long-term stability and durability, making it suitable for metals, thin sheets, hardened layers, coatings, and brittle non-metallic materials such as ceramics and glass.

Technical Parameters

ParameterValue
Hardness ScalesHV0.1–HV10
DisplayHardness value (4-digit), D1/D2, dwell time, force
Test Forces0.1 / 0.2 / 0.3 / 0.5 / 1 / 2 / 2.5 / 3 / 5 / 10 kgf
Test ModesHV / HK
Turret SwitchingAutomatic
Objectives10×, 40×
Total Magnification100×, 400×
Measurement Range200 μm
Optical Resolution0.25 μm
Loading ControlAutomatic load / hold / unload
Dwell Time1–99 s
Optical ChannelsEyepiece + CCD camera
Hardness Range5–9999 HV
XY Stage100×100 mm, travel 25×25 mm, 0.01 mm min. readout
Max Sample Height165 mm
Max Sample Width130 mm
Power SupplyAC220V / 50Hz
Dimensions585×200×630 mm
Weight42 kg
International StandardsISO 6507 / ASTM E92 / JIS Z2244
